Description for Acme Lake, Simcoe County, Ontario
Acme Lake is a lake located just 14.3 miles from Kearney, in Simcoe County, in the province of Ontario, Canada. Fishermen will find a variety of fish including brook trout, perch, lake trout, steelhead trout, northern pike, largemouth bass, smallmouth bass, bull trout, rock bass, sunfish, muskie and brown trout here.
